Arming and Disarming
All/Perimeter System Arming
Area Assignment: Your security system is divided into two separate
areas. Motion detectors, inside doors, and other interior
protection devices are assigned to the Interior area while windows
and exterior doors are assigned to the Perimeter area.
Perimeter or All: When arming an All/Perimeter system, the keypad
displays PERIM ALL. If you select ALL, you arm both the
Perimeter and the Interior of the system. You will want to arm
both of these areas when leaving with nobody left inside.
Selecting PERIM arms only the Perimeter of the system. Perimeter
arming is for when you are staying inside but want the comfort of
knowing the exterior doors and windows are armed.
System Ready/System Not Ready Keypad
Displays
When all zones in the system are in a normal condition, the keypad
displays SYSTEM READY. If there are one or more zones that are
not in a normal condition, the keypad displays SYSTEM NOT READY.
Pressing any top row Select key during this display shows the
zone name allowing you to investigate the problem.
Instant Arming
Instant: During the exit delay time, you can cancel the exit and
entry delays and cause all zones to be instant zones. Press the
far right select key under INSTNT while the exit delay is displayed.
This immediately arms the exit zones. However, no entry delay is
provided and an alarm will occur should an entry door be opened.
Arming an All/Perimeter System
1. Enter your code. The keypad displays PERIM ALL.
2. Select PERIM to arm the Perimeter area only or select ALL to
arm both the Perimeter and Interior areas.
The keypad displays any bypassed zones and 24-hour zones
that are in a bad condition. No action is required by you.
3. At this point you can force arm or bypass any bad zones. A
zone that is force armed will be restored into the system if it
later returns to normal. A zone that is bypassed will remain
bypassed until the system is disarmed. See below.
3a. If a problem exists on any zones, the zone name and
problem are shown followed by: OKAY BYPASS STOP.
3b. Select OKAY to force arm the zone(s) before arming.
3c. Select BYPASS to bypass the zone(s) before arming.
3d. Select STOP to stop the system from arming. Correct the
zone problem(s) and return to step 1.
The keypad displays PERIMETER ON if only the perimeter is
being armed and ALL SYSTEM ON if both the perimeter and
interior are being armed.
The keypad next displays EXIT: ## INSTNT and begins to count
down the number of seconds remaining for you to exit. When
the delay expires, all zones are armed.
4. You can select INSTNT while EXIT: ## INSTNT is displayed to
immediately arm all zones and make them instant. The keypad
displays INSTANT.
5. When the system is fully armed, the keypad displays PERIMETER
ON for perimeter arming and ALL SYSTEM ON for perimeter
and interior arming.
